package karmadactl
import (
"reflect"
"testing"
corev1 "k8s.io/api/core/v1"
clusterv1alpha1 "github.com/karmada-io/karmada/pkg/apis/cluster/v1alpha1"
)
func TestValidate(t *testing.T) {
taintsToAdd := []corev1.Taint{{Key: "foo", Value: "bar", Effect: corev1.TaintEffectNoSchedule}}
taintsToRemove := []corev1.Taint{{Key: "foo", Value: "bar", Effect: corev1.TaintEffectNoSchedule}}
cases := []struct {
taintOpt CommandTaintOption
description string
expectFatal bool
}{
{
taintOpt: CommandTaintOption{resources: []string{"cluster"}},
description: "Cluster name is not provided",
expectFatal: true,
},
{
taintOpt: CommandTaintOption{resources: []string{"node"}},
description: "invalid resource type",
expectFatal: true,
},
{
taintOpt: CommandTaintOption{resources: []string{"cluster", "cluster-name"}, taintsToAdd: taintsToAdd, taintsToRemove: taintsToRemove},
description: "both modify and remove the following taint(s) in the same command",
expectFatal: true,
},
{
taintOpt: CommandTaintOption{resources: []string{"cluster", "cluster-name"}},
description: "Cluster name is provided",
expectFatal: false,
},
}
for _, c := range cases {
sawFatal := false
err := c.taintOpt.Validate()
if err != nil {
sawFatal = true
}
if c.expectFatal {
if !sawFatal {
t.Fatalf("%s expected not to fail", c.description)
}
}
}
}
func TestParseTaintArgs(t *testing.T) {
cases := []struct {
taintOpt CommandTaintOption
taintArgs []string
description string
expectFatal bool
}{
{
taintOpt: CommandTaintOption{},
taintArgs: []string{"cluster", "cluster_name", "foo=bar:NoSchedule", "foo_1=bar:NoExecute"},
description: "Correct order of arguments",
expectFatal: false,
},
{
taintOpt: CommandTaintOption{},
taintArgs: []string{"cluster", "foo=bar:NoSchedule", "cluster_name", "foo_1=bar:NoExecute"},
description: "Incorrect order of arguments",
expectFatal: true,
},
}
for _, c := range cases {
sawFatal := false
_, err := c.taintOpt.parseTaintArgs(c.taintArgs)
if err != nil {
sawFatal = true
}
if c.expectFatal {
if !sawFatal {
t.Fatalf("%s expected not to fail", c.description)
}
}
}
}
func TestDeleteTaint(t *testing.T) {
cases := []struct {
name string
taints []corev1.Taint
taintToDelete *corev1.Taint
expectedTaints []corev1.Taint
expectedResult bool
}{
{
name: "delete taint with different name",
taints: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
},
taintToDelete: &corev1.Taint{Key: "foo_1", Effect: corev1.TaintEffectNoSchedule},
expectedTaints: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edResult: false,
},
{
name: "delete taint with different effect",
taints: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
},
taintToDelete: &corev1.Taint{Key: "foo", Effect: corev1.TaintEffectNoExecute},
expectedTaints: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edResult: false,
},
{
name: "delete taint successfully",
taints: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
},
taintToDelete: &corev1.Taint{Key: "foo", Effect: corev1.TaintEffectNoSchedule},
expectedTaints: []corev1.Taint{},
expectedResult: true,
},
{
name: "delete taint from empty taint array",
taints: []corev1.Taint{},
taintToDelete: &corev1.Taint{Key: "foo", Effect: corev1.TaintEffectNoSchedule},
expectedTaints: []corev1.Taint{},
expectedResult: false,
},
}
for _, c := range cases {
taints, result := deleteTaint(c.taints, c.taintToDelete)
if result != c.expectedResult {
t.Errorf("[%s] should return %t, but, got: %t", c.name, c.expectedResult, result)
}
if !reflect.DeepEqual(taints, c.expectedTaints) {
t.Errorf("[%s] the result taints should be %v, but got: %v", c.name, c.expectedTaints, taints)
}
}
}

func TestReorganizeTaints(t *testing.T) {
cluster := &clusterv1alpha1.Cluster{
Spec: clusterv1alpha1.ClusterSpec{
Taints: []corev1.Taint{
{
Key: "foo",
Value: "bar",
Effect: corev1.TaintEffectNoSchedule,
},
},
},
}
cases := []struct {
name string
overwrite bool
taintsToAdd []corev1.Taint
taintsToDelete []corev1.Taint
expectedTaints []corev1.Taint
expectedOperation string
expectedErr bool
}{
{
name: "no changes with overwrite is true",
overwrite: true,
taintsToAdd: []corev1.Taint{},
taintsToDelete: []corev1.Taint{},
expectedTaints: cluster.Spec.Taints,
expectedOperation: MODIFIED,
expectedErr: false,
},
{
name: "no changes with overwrite is false",
overwrite: false,
taintsToAdd: []corev1.Taint{},
taintsToDelete: []corev1.Taint{},
expectedTaints: cluster.Spec.Taints,
expectedOperation: UNTAINTED,
expectedErr: false,
},
{
name: "add new taint",
overwrite: false,
taintsToAdd: []corev1.Taint{
{
Key: "foo_1",
Effect: corev1.TaintEffectNoExecute,
},
},
taintsToDelete: []corev1.Taint{},
expectedTaints: append([]corev1.Taint{{Key: "foo_1", Effect: corev1.TaintEffectNoExecute}}, cluster.Spec.Taints...),
expectedOperation: TAINTED,
expectedErr: false,
},
{
name: "delete taint with effect",
overwrite: false,
taintsToAdd: []corev1.Taint{},
taintsToDelete: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edTaints: []corev1.Taint{},
expectedOperation: UNTAINTED,
expectedErr: false,
},
{
name: "delete taint with no effect",
overwrite: false,
taintsToAdd: []corev1.Taint{},
taintsToDelete: []corev1.Taint{
{
Key: "foo",
},
},
expectedTaints: []corev1.Taint{},
expectedOperation: UNTAINTED,
expectedErr: false,
},
{
name: "delete non-exist taint",
overwrite: false,
taintsToAdd: []corev1.Taint{},
taintsToDelete: []corev1.Taint{
{
Key: "foo_1",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edTaints: cluster.Spec.Taints,
expectedOperation: UNTAINTED,
expectedErr: true,
},
{
name: "add new taint and delete old one",
overwrite: false,
taintsToAdd: []corev1.Taint{
{
Key: "foo_1",
Effect: corev1.TaintEffectNoSchedule,
},
},
taintsToDelete: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edTaints: []corev1.Taint{
{
Key: "foo_1",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edOperation: MODIFIED,
expectedErr: false,
},
}
for _, c := range cases {
operation, taints, err := reorganizeTaints(cluster, c.overwrite, c.taintsToAdd, c.taintsToDelete)
if c.expectedErr && err == nil {
t.Errorf("[%s] expect to see an error, but did not get one", c.name)
} else if !c.expectedErr && err != nil {
t.Errorf("[%s] expect not to see an error, but got one: %v", c.name, err)
}
if !reflect.DeepEqual(c.expectedTaints, taints) {
t.Errorf("[%s] expect to see taint list %#v, but got: %#v", c.name, c.expectedTaints, taints)
}
if c.expectedOperation != operation {
t.Errorf("[%s] expect to see operation %s, but got: %s", c.name, c.expectedOperation, operation)
}
}
}
func TestParseTaints(t *testing.T) {
cases := []struct {
name string
spec []string
expectedTaints []corev1.Taint
expectedTaintsToRemove []corev1.Taint
expectedErr bool
}{
{
name: "invalid spec format",
spec: []string{""},
expectedErr: true,
},
{
name: "invalid spec format",
spec: []string{"foo=abc"},
expectedErr: true,
},
{
name: "invalid spec format",
spec: []string{"foo=abc=xyz:NoSchedule"},
expectedErr: true,
},
{
name: "invalid spec format",
spec: []string{"foo=abc:xyz:NoSchedule"},
expectedErr: true,
},
{
name: "invalid spec format for adding taint",
spec: []string{"foo"},
expectedErr: true,
},
{
name: "invalid spec effect for adding taint",
spec: []string{"foo=abc:invalid_effect"},
expectedErr: true,
},
{
name: "invalid spec effect for deleting taint",
spec: []string{"foo:invalid_effect-"},
expectedErr: true,
},
{
name: "add new taints",
spec: []string{"foo=abc:NoSchedule", "bar=abc:NoSchedule", "baz:NoSchedule", "qux:NoSchedule", "foobar=:NoSchedule"},
expectedTaints: []corev1.Taint{
{
Key: "foo",
Value: "abc",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"bar",
Value: "abc",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"baz",
Value: "",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"qux",
Value: "",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"foobar",
Value: "",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edErr: false,
},
{
name: "delete taints",
spec: []string{"foo:NoSchedule-", "bar:NoSchedule-", "qux=:NoSchedule-", "dedicated-"},
expectedTaintsToRemove: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"bar",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"qux",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"dedicated",
},
},
expectedErr: false,
},
{
name: "add taints and delete taints",
spec: []string{"foo=abc:NoSchedule", "bar=abc:NoSchedule", "baz:NoSchedule", "qux:NoSchedule", "foobar=:NoSchedule", "foo:NoSchedule-", "bar:NoSchedule-", "baz=:NoSchedule-"},
expectedTaints: []corev1.Taint{
{
Key: "foo",
Value: "abc",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"bar",
Value: "abc",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"baz",
Value: "",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"qux",
Value: "",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"foobar",
Value: "",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edTaintsToRemove: []corev1.Taint{
{
Key: "foo",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"bar",
Effect: corev1.TaintEffectNoSchedule,
},
{
Key: "baz",
Value: "",
Effect: corev1.TaintEffectNoSchedule,
},
},
expectedErr: false,
},
}
for _, c := range cases {
taints, taintsToRemove, err := parseTaints(c.spec)
if c.expectedErr && err == nil {
t.Errorf("[%s] expected error for spec %s, but got nothing", c.name, c.spec)
}
if !c.expectedErr && err != nil {
t.Errorf("[%s] expected no error for spec %s, but got: %v", c.name, c.spec, err)
}
if !reflect.DeepEqual(c.expectedTaints, taints) {
t.Errorf("[%s] expected returen taints as %v, but got: %v", c.name, c.expectedTaints, taints)
}
if !reflect.DeepEqual(c.expectedTaintsToRemove, taintsToRemove) {
t.Errorf("[%s] expected return taints to be removed as %v, but got: %v", c.name, c.expectedTaintsToRemove, taintsToRemove)
}
}
}
